ASHEVILLE, N.C. (828newsNOW) — Scattered power outages were reported across Western North Carolina on Sunday as temperatures fell.

As of 3 p.m., about 263 Duke Energy customers in the Asheville area were without electricity. Additional outages included 237 in Macon County.

In Haywood County, three separate outages affected 37 customers, according to Haywood Electric Membership Corp.

Officials did not immediately provide an estimated restoration time.
